Вопрос

Alias для колонки ESQ

Добрый день!

Может кто-то сталкивался?

Как задать Alias для колонки ESQ?

 

Такой вариант не подходит:

var contactColumn = esq.AddColumn("SxEmployee.Contact.Id");

Хотелось бы аналог

SELECT 
Column as MyCol
FROM Table

 

Нравится

1 комментарий

Решение нашлось:

//добавление в коллекцию
var careerMaxColumn = esq.AddColumn(esq.CreateAggregationFunction(AggregationTypeStrict.Max, "[EmployeeCareer:Employee:SxEmployee].StartDate"));
careerMaxColumn.Name = "myTest";
 
//...
 
//Получение
var f = collection[0].GetColumnValue("myTest");
Показать все комментарии